A method was developed for the simultaneous determination of 11 mycotoxins in plant-based beverage matrices, using a QuEChERS extraction followed by ultra-high performance liquid chromatography coupled to tandem mass spectrometry detection (UHPLC-(ESI)MS/MS). This multi-mycotoxin method was applied to analyse plant-based beverages such as soy, oat and rice. QuEChERS extraction was applied obtaining suitable extraction recoveries between 80 and 91%, and good repeatability and reproducibility values. Method Quantification Limits were between 0.05 mu g L-1 (for aflatoxin G(1) and aflatoxin B-1) and 15 mu g L-1 (for deoxynivalenol and fumonisin B-2). This is the first time that plant-based beverages have been analysed, and certain mycotoxins, such as deoxynivalenol, aflatoxin B-1, aflatoxin B-2, aflatoxin G(1), aflatoxin G(2), ochratoxin A, T-2 toxin and zearalenone, were found in the analysed samples, and some of them quantified between 0.1 mu g L-1 and 19 mu g L-1.
